Ingredients
- 1 pound chicken breast, diced
- 2 tablespoons black pepper
- 1 tablespoon so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ons vegetable oil
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 bell pepper, sliced
- Salt to taste
How to Prepare Black Pepper Chicken
- First, heat the vegetable oil in a large pan over medium heat. You want that oil to be nice and hot, so the chicken gets a beautiful golden-brown color.
- Once the oil is shimmering, toss in the chopped onion and minced garlic. Sauté them for about 2-3 minutes until they’re fragrant and the onion turns translucent. This is where the magic begins—your kitchen will smell amazing!
- Now, add the diced chicken to the pan. Cook it for around 5-7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until it’s browned and cooked through. You’ll know it’s ready when it’s no longer pink in the center. Don’t skip this step; browning the chicken adds so much flavor!
- Next, stir in the black pepper and soy sauce. This is where the dish gets its signature flavor! Give everything a good mix, and let it cook for another minute or two, allowing those spices to really meld together.
- Now, add the sliced bell pepper to the pan. Cook it for about 3-4 minutes until it’s tender but still has a bit of crunch. I love the color it adds to the dish!
- Finally, season with salt to taste. Serve your black pepper chicken hot, and enjoy the delightful blend of flavors!

Tips for Success
Getting your black pepper chicken just right is all about a few simple tricks that make a big difference! Here are my go-to tips to ensure your dish turns out perfectly every time:
- Adjust the Spice: If you’re a spice lover, feel free to add more black pepper! Start with the 2 tablespoons, taste it, and if you want more heat, sprinkle in a bit more. Just remember, it’s easier to add than to take away!
- Don’t Rush the Browning: Take your time when browning the chicken. This step is crucial for developing flavor. If the pan gets too crowded, the chicken will steam instead of brown, so cook in batches if necessary.
- Use Fresh Ingredients: Fresh garlic and onion can really elevate the flavor of your dish. Plus, picking vibrant bell peppers will not only make the dish look stunning but also enhance the taste!
- Add a Splash of Lime: For a zesty twist, squeeze some fresh lime juice over the finished dish just before serving. It brightens up the flavors and adds a delightful freshness.
- Pair with the Right Sides: Serve your black pepper chicken over fluffy jasmine rice or noodles to soak up all that delicious sauce. You can also add a side of steamed veggies to make it a balanced meal.
- Leftover Magic: If you have leftovers, don’t worry! This dish reheats beautifully. Just add a splash of water or broth while reheating to keep it juicy and flavorful.

Variations
One of the best things about black pepper chicken is how versatile it is! You can easily switch things up to keep it exciting. Here are some fun variations to try:
- Veggie Boost: Add more colorful veggies like snap peas, carrots, or broccoli for added nutrition and crunch. Just toss them in when you add the bell pepper, and let them cook until tender.
- Different Proteins: Swap out chicken for other proteins like shrimp, tofu, or beef. Just adjust the cooking time accordingly; shrimp cooks quickly, while beef may need a bit more time to get tender.
- Spice it Up: If you love a little heat, sprinkle in some crushed red pepper flakes or a dash of Sriracha along with the black pepper. It’ll bring a new level of flavor that’s sure to delight!
- Herb Infusion: Fresh herbs like basil or cilantro can add a lovely aroma and flavor. Just chop them up and sprinkle them over the finished dish for a fresh touch.
- Stir-Fry Twist: Instead of cooking everything in one pan, try a traditional stir-fry method. Cook your chicken first, remove it, stir-fry the veggies, then add the chicken back in with the sauce for that classic restaurant-style finish.
- Curry Flavor: For an exciting twist, mix in a teaspoon of curry powder or garam masala while cooking the chicken. It’ll transform your black pepper chicken into a fragrant, spicy delight!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Storing your leftover black pepper chicken properly is key to keeping those delicious flavors intact! First, let the dish cool down to room temperature before packing it away. This helps prevent condensation, which can lead to sogginess.
For storage, I recommend using airtight containers—glass or plastic, whatever you have handy works great! Just make sure to separate any rice or noodles if you’re storing them together, as they can get a bit mushy sitting in the sauce.
Your black pepper chicken will stay fresh in the fridge for up to 3-4 days. If you want to keep it longer, you can freeze it! Just store it in a freezer-safe container or zip-top bag, and it should be good for about 2-3 months. I like to label the bags with the date to keep track of what I’ve stashed away.
When it’s time to enjoy those leftovers, reheating is super simple! If you’re using the microwave, pop it in for about 1-2 minutes, stirring halfway through to ensure even heating. You might want to add a splash of water or broth to keep things moist—nobody likes dry chicken!
If you prefer the stovetop, just heat a pan over medium heat and add your chicken. Stir occasionally for about 5-7 minutes until it’s warmed through. This method helps keep the chicken juicy and the flavors vibrant. Enjoy your delicious black pepper chicken once again!

FAQ Section
Can I use other meats instead of chicken?
Absolutely! This black pepper chicken recipe is super versatile. You can easily swap the chicken for shrimp, beef, or even tofu for a delicious vegetarian option. Just be mindful of cooking times; for instance, shrimp cooks much faster than chicken, so you’ll want to adjust accordingly to avoid overcooking.
Is this recipe suitable for meal prep?
Yes, yes, yes! This black pepper chicken is perfect for meal prep. It stores well in the fridge for up to 3-4 days, making it an ideal choice for quick lunches or dinners throughout the week. Just pack it in individual containers with some rice or noodles, and you’re all set!
How can I make it spicier?
If you’re looking to turn up the heat, there are plenty of ways to spice things up! You can add more black pepper, of course, but also consider tossing in some crushed red pepper flakes or a splash of hot sauce while cooking. For a fun twist, try adding fresh sliced jalapeños or a drizzle of Sriracha just before serving. Get creative and find your perfect heat level!
